02/18/2004 09:20 AM

ObjectPark Software announced that its correspondence application LetterWorks is now Letter Star. The change came about after unsuccessful negotiations with Round Lake Publishing Co., Inc., which also publishes software titles that use the name LetterWorks. ObjectPark made the name change part of its free upgrade to version 1.6 of Letter Star and Letter Star Pro; the update also features usability improvements and stability enhancements. The company noted that all LetterWorks license codes are valid for Letter Star.

05/20/2004 12:50 PM
Discreet has released combustion 3.0.2, an update to its visual effects software for DV professionals. The free update fixes problems with customizable brushes, synching between the audio and video in the player, footage operator, third party plug-ins and more. Discreet notes that workspaces with custom brushes which are saved in combustion 3.0.2 are not compatible with earlier versions of the application. Users should select Save Custom Brush as v.3.0.1 in the Paint category under the Preferences option in the File menu.

07/21/2004 11:12 AM
LittleHJ has renamed its .Mac blogging software BlogStudio. Now BlogWave Studio, the new 1.1 release adds an image editor that enables users to change pictures to black and white, do rotation. Also new is Cascading Style Sheets (CSS) Visual Editor; 30 themes with customizable contents; support for rollover image buttons; integration with Haloscan's comment server and ClockLink's clock rental service, and more. BlogWave Studio for .Mac costs US$20 to register. The software requires Mac OS X v10.3 or higher and a .Mac account.

07/09/2004 10:10 AM
Adnx Software has updated KidsBrowser, its Web browser software application, to version 1.6. The update adds stability and performance enhancements, compatibility with latest safari engine and other miscellaneous bug fixes. KidsBrowser is designed specifically for children, allowing parents or teachers to configure the application to restrict Web surfing. KidsBrowser requires Mac OS X 10.3 or higher and costs US$29 for the downloadable version or $49 for the CD version.

07/26/2004 02:22 PM
Script Software on Monday released an update to its clipboard manager software CopyPaste, bringing the current version to 2.0.1. The update contains several new features including the ability to "replace with copied style," which applies the style of the last copied text item to the replaced text. Bug fixes in the new version include the automatic saving of clipboards which failed to save the first clip in the Clip Recorder and a crash on systems earlier that 10.2.6 is fixed. The update is free for registered users of 2.0, for others the cost is US$30.

More about FreeRoller stability and
performance.


More about FreeRoller stability and
performance.
03/11/2003 09:43 AM

Cameron Purdy commented on FreeRoller performance recently:

Apparently, over half the load is on the RSS/XML side (not the "interactive web/HTML" side,) and it's enough to completely saturate their T1 connection. Wow! And it's running on an eMachine (a US$200 "Walmart computer") that was given up after it had served its useful life. So in a way, it's amazing that it runs at all. However, Anthony has plans to cluster it, and with a couple of commodity servers to run on (plus enough bandwidth?), it should be back flying again, hopefully before too long.

Recently, I've been helping Anthony Eden keep FreeRoller up and I've been watching the logs and the stats. Cameron is right, FreeRoller gets a hell of a lot of RSS traffic and FreeRoller is running on a pretty light-weight machine: a 450Mhz Pentium II with 256MB RAM.  This might be a fine an Apache/mod_perl app, but for big beefy Roller/Tomcat/Struts/Velocity/Castor it's just not enough.

Still, I'm doing what I can to improve performance. For example: this weekend I added caching to FreeRoller's RSS feed. To do this I had to add: 1) handling for the IF-MODIFIED-SINCE header in the PageCache ServletFilter and 2) a new Filter Mapping to map '/rss/*' to Roller's OSCache based PageCache Servlet Filter. This should speed average RSS response time, reduce memory usage, and database access. It may have some effect on the FreeRoller RSS feeds, so if you notice a problem in a FreeRoller RSS feed let me know about it.
